------------------------------------------------ The volume of a cylinder is [tex]176\pi \, \text{cm}^3[/tex] and its height is 11 cm. What is the length of the cylinder's radius?

Answer :

The length of the cylinder's radius is 4 cm.

To find the length of the cylinder's radius, we can use the formula for the volume of a cylinder: V = πr²h
where V is the volume, r is the radius, and h is the height.In this case, we are given that the volume is 176π cm³ and the height is 11 cm. Substituting these values into the formula: 176π = πr²(11)
Simplifying the equation by canceling out the common factor of π:
176 = 11r²
Now we can solve for the radius (r): r² = 176 / 11
r² = 16
Taking the square root of both sides: r = √16
r = 4
Therefore, the length of the cylinder's radius is 4 cm.
